Terran R

Terran R is an orbital launch vehicle in development operated by Relativity Space of Long Beach, California, 82 m tall, 33,500 kg to low Earth orbit, 2 stages.

Backed by a large pre-launch order book. The 3D-printing story is now a manufacturing method rather than the whole pitch.

About Relativity Space

Prints most of the rocket. Abandoned its small launcher after one flight to concentrate on a medium-heavy reusable vehicle. Founded 2015. Official site.
